Postpartum depression affects dads too: Study

Research in this area is also limited -- few researchers focus on fathers, and those who do struggle to find fathers with time to participate between their work and new family commitments

Researchers from Deakin University in Australia have found that post-partum mood swings and impact on mental health affects men too. The study shows that these changes and conditions in men after the birth of a child is often overlooked and not discussed much.

The researchers mined Reddit posts and discovered that dads' posting behaviours in the period surrounding their child's birth can be a warning sign for depression.
